Single-blind Experiment

A type of experiment where the participants do not know which group (control or experimental) they belong to, but the researchers do.

Experimental Group

A group in a scientific study that is exposed to the variable being tested, in contrast to the control group.

Control Group

In an experiment, the group that is not exposed to the treatment, serving as a comparison point for assessing the effect of that treatment.
